Section 30 in Jammu and Kashmir Civil Services (Leave) Rules, 1979

30. Leave not due

—(1) Save in the cast of leave preparatory to retirement leave not due may be granted to a Government servant in permanent employ or quasi-permanent employ subject to the following conditions:-(a)the authority competent to grant leave is satisfied that there is reasonable prospect of the Government servant returning to duty on its expiry;(b)leave not due shall be limited to the half-pay leave he is likely to earn thereafter;(c)leave not due during the entire service shall be limited to a maximum of 360 days, out of which not more than 90 days at a time and 180 days in all may be allowed otherwise than on medical certificate; and(d)leave not due shall be debited against the half pay leave the Government servant may earn subsequently.Note.—A Government servant whose period of suspension is treated as leave whatever kind due cannot be allowed the benefit of "Leave not due" for the whole or a part of the period of suspension.
(2)
(a)Where a Government servant who has been granted leave not due, resign from service or is at his request permitted to retire voluntarily without returning to duty, the leave not due shall be cancelled, his resigning or retirement taking effect from the date on which such leave had commenced , and the leave salary shall be recovered.
(b)Where a Government servant who having availed himself of leave not due returns to duty but resigns or retires from service before he has earned such leave he shall be liable to refund the leave salary to the extent the leave has not been earned subsequently:
Provided that no leave salary shall be recovered under clause (a) or clause (b) if the retirement is by reason of ill-health incapacitating the Government servant for further service or in the event of his death or in the event of his having been retired prematurely under Article 226 (2) of the J&K Civil Service Regulations.
